The truck still has issues, but we limped home. We know what the problem is. It will be much easier to fix at home with the right tools and without having to worry about the rig. Thank you to those who prayed for us today!  We felt every prayer. ❤️ Today’s adventure…🙄 Some adventures are more fun than others. This trip has definitely reminded me of the good times AND the frustrating times of RV Life. When we arrived at our overnight stop last night, our water pump on the RV had stopped working and was leaking everywhere. We took it apart, lost a spring to it, took a chill pill, found the spring, and put it all back together. 😂 It works for now, but definitely needs to be replaced. We rolled out this morning, and about 2 miles down the highway, Paul noticed Tyler’s window was flapping open. Thankfully, we were able to pull over and fix it before it was damaged or anything fell out. It looked closed from the outside, but wasn’t latched inside. 🤦🏼‍♀️ Then, our fuel filter on the truck decided it was done, so here we are. The old girl is beginning to get a little rebellious. Can’t really blame her!  We’ve asked a lot of her for a really long time. Thankful we were close enough to limp to a truck stop and close enough to an auto parts store to get a replacement. Also thankful for my handy guys!  Filter is changed, putting it all back together, and praying we make it home without anymore excitement today! 😂 There was a day when this stuff would’ve completely unhinged us. Now, it’s just part of it….and definitely a consideration if you are planning to Fulltime RV. There is ALWAYS something!  ALWAYS!
